Spiced Cranberry Soup Ingredients
For the Soup Base
- Cranberries – The star of the dish; both fresh and frozen work beautifully for this Spiced Cranberry Soup.
- Vegetable Broth – Provides a flavorful foundation; swap with chicken broth if desired.
- Onion – Adds a savory depth; caramelizes to enhance the soup’s overall sweetness.
- Brown Sugar – Balances the tartness of cranberries; adjust based on the sweetness of the berries.
For the Spices
- Cinnamon – Offers a warm, inviting aroma; a must for that cozy fall vibe.
- Nutmeg – Adds a hint of earthiness; freshly grated gives the best flavor.
- Ginger – Brings an extra kick of spice; fresh ginger elevates the taste!
Optional Add-Ins
- Roasted Butternut Squash – Introduces a sweet creaminess for a heartier soup.
- Toasted Nuts or Croutons – Provides a satisfying crunch on top of the smooth soup.
- Coconut Milk – Mix in for a touch of creaminess that complements the spices.

Step‑by‑Step Instructions for Spiced Cranberry Soup
Step 1: Sauté Aromatics
Begin by heating a large pot over medium heat. Add diced onions and cook for about 5 minutes until they become translucent. Stir in the spices—cinnamon, nutmeg, and minced ginger—and sauté for an additional minute until fragrant. This aromatic base will provide a warm foundation for your Spiced Cranberry Soup.
Step 2: Add Ingredients
Next, introduce the cranberries and vegetable broth to the pot, stirring well to combine. Increase the heat and bring the mixture to a gentle boil, allowing the cranberries to start softening. You’ll hear a delightful bubbling sounds and see the cranberries begin to burst, releasing their vibrant color and flavor.
Step 3: Simmer
Once boiling, reduce the heat to low and let the soup simmer uncovered for approximately 30 minutes. Stir occasionally and keep an eye on the cranberries; they should burst and soften, infusing the broth with their tartness. The flavors will meld beautifully as the soup thickens slightly, creating a cozy aroma in your kitchen.
Step 4: Blend
After simmering, carefully use an immersion blender to puree the soup directly in the pot until smooth. If you’re using a traditional blender, allow the soup to cool slightly before transferring it in batches to blend. The result will be a velvety Spiced Cranberry Soup, with a rich consistency that looks inviting and delicious.
Step 5: Adjust Flavor
Return the blended soup to low heat and stir in brown sugar, tasting as you go to adjust the sweetness to your liking. Heat through for an additional 5 minutes, ensuring the soup is warmed evenly. The sweetness will balance the tart cranberries, completing the harmony of flavors in this comforting dish.
Step 6: Serve and Enjoy
Ladle the Spiced Cranberry Soup into warm bowls and serve immediately. For an extra touch, garnish with toasted nuts or a drizzle of coconut milk. This delightful soup pairs beautifully with crusty bread or a mixed greens salad, making it a heartwarming choice for your fall gatherings.

Expert Tips for Spiced Cranberry Soup
Fresh Cranberries: Ensure you're using fresh cranberries or properly stored frozen ones. Check for any moldy or mushy berries to avoid ruining your soup.
Adjust Sweetness: Taste your soup before adding brown sugar. Depending on the cranberries’ natural tartness, you may not need the full amount.
Creamy Texture: For a richer flavor, consider adding a splash of coconut milk or heavy cream just before serving to enhance the smoothness of the Spiced Cranberry Soup.
Proper Simmering: Make sure to simmer the soup uncovered to allow flavors to concentrate without making it too watery.
Blend Carefully: If using a traditional blender, allow the soup to cool slightly before blending to avoid hot splashes. Always blend in batches for safety.
Experiment with Add-Ins: Feel free to explore other ingredients like roasted squash or different spices to customize your Spiced Cranberry Soup to your taste!
How to Store and Freeze Spiced Cranberry Soup
Fridge: Store your Spiced Cranberry Soup in an airtight container for up to 3 days. Reheat gently on the stove or in the microwave, adding a splash of broth or water if needed.
Freezer: This soup freezes beautifully for up to 3 months. Allow it to cool completely before transferring to freezer-safe containers, leaving some space for expansion.
Thawing: To enjoy frozen soup, transfer it to the fridge overnight to thaw. Reheat on the stove over low heat, stirring occasionally, and adjust consistency if necessary.

How do I select the best cranberries for my soup?
Absolutely! When choosing cranberries, look for ones that are firm, plump, and deep red in color. Avoid berries with mold or dark spots as they indicate overripeness. If using frozen cranberries, make sure there are no signs of freezer burn or clumping.
What is the best way to store leftover Spiced Cranberry Soup?
To store your delicious Spiced Cranberry Soup, let it cool completely and then transfer it to an airtight container. It will keep well in the refrigerator for about 3 to 4 days. When reheating, you might want to add a splash of broth or water to regain the desired consistency.
Can I freeze Spiced Cranberry Soup, and if so, how?
Of course! This soup freezes wonderfully. Allow it to cool down before transferring it to freezer-safe containers, leaving some space for expansion. Seal tightly and it will last in the freezer for up to 3 months. When you're ready to enjoy it, simply thaw it in the fridge overnight and reheat gently on the stove.
What should I do if my soup is too tart?
Very! If you find your Spiced Cranberry Soup too tart, start by adding a little more brown sugar, mixing it in gradually while tasting. You can also balance the flavors by adding a splash of coconut milk or heavy cream, which not only sweetens but creates a luscious texture.
